Hi I have a question about my chinese elm. Some of the leaves are turning colors. My wife said maybe I'm over watering, but boy water it when the soil is dry. I test the soil with a chopstick. I do sprits the leaves with some water 2 times a day, once in the morning before work and once in the evening when I get home. I also keep it in a humidity tray.

Looks to me that the discolored leaves could be because they are not getting enough sun. If so, simply rotating the pot so these leafs get direct sunlight ought to make them green up - long term just rotate the pot every week or so.

I presume this is a recent purchase - suggest you lose the rock, repot into free draining soil mix as they are usually imported in very poor stuff, you can trim these at pretty much any time, regular misting shouldn't be needed unless your climate is really dry in which case keep the pot on a tray of damp gravel to raise local humidity. They are quite tolerant though and easy to keep - cuttings root easily, I have a dozen or so tiny trees plus an air-layered top section of my old ugly original Elm, the remainder is in my garden to get a ground layer of the best remaining lower branch... going to need more space (and pots!)
